Three salt cellars in sterling silver, mark of Robert Hennell I, London 1773.

Oval form, four claw-and-ball feet, pierced decorations. Blue glass liners. Length 8.3 cm. Weight 178 g.

Two liners replaced, one with defects to the rim. The third liner with rim chips and some defects, not originally part of the set.
Rupture in the upper part of one salt cellar.
